Well today before reading up on anything I went to get into my Netflix and was prompted for a dash update. I figured what tha hell and let it do its thing. At the very end my console went to reboot and nada. it wont boot even to the retail dash. I then started reading and found that some said the CB was updated to a 2 part CB now on Fats and that they weren't sure on the Slims. Well I can confirm the CB has changed and I am not sure if that means the Glitch board will need new timings or what but I think I will have to unhook the Glitch board now just so I can load my stock dash. below is a pick of my old dash and CBs and the new dash I got today.

I'm not entirely sure. I tried old nand with correct LDV Values for the glitch and no luck yet. Trying now to just get it to load the original dash again.

I got my original dash working again. If you have the Glitch Board powered on with the original stock dash now it will not boot. I removed the power wire on the Glitch Board and it fired right up on my Stock Dash.
